Understanding Limescale and Its Formation in Appliances
Limescale is a mineral deposit that builds up in household appliances over time. It forms because of the water’s hardness. Knowing what limescale is and where it comes from helps us fight it.
Chemical Composition of Limescale
Limescale is mainly made of calcium carbonate and magnesium carbonate. These minerals are found in hard water. When water evaporates or heats up, they stick to surfaces, forming a hard, chalky layer.
How Hard Water Creates Limescale Deposits
Hard water leads to more mineral buildup. It has lots of calcium carbonate and magnesium carbonate. As water dries or heats up, these minerals stay behind, causing limescale to build up in appliances.

How Limescale Affects Washing Machine Components
Limescale can harm many parts of your washing machine. It can make your machine work less well and last shorter. Let’s see how it affects different parts.
The heating element is very affected by limescale. As it builds up, the element can’t heat water as well. This means your wash cycles take longer and use more energy.
The detergent drawer is also a problem area. Limescale can block the openings. This stops detergents and softeners from being released properly. This can lead to clothes not being cleaned evenly and can damage them.
Limescale can also damage the drum of your washing machine. It makes the surface rough. This can wear out your clothes faster and make them look worse.
The pipes and seals in the machine are not safe from limescale either. It can block the pipes and damage the seals. This can cause leaks and harm your home.
Knowing how limescale affects these parts helps you take care of your washing machine. This way, it will work better for many years.
Natural Methods to Remove Limescale from Washing Machines
Removing limescale from your washing machine doesn’t need harsh chemicals. You can try eco-friendly descaling methods with common household items. These DIY limescale removal techniques are effective and kind to your appliance and the planet.
Vinegar Treatment Process
Vinegar is a strong natural descaler. It can break down and remove limescale. Just run an empty cycle with a cup of white vinegar. The vinegar’s acidity will dissolve the mineral deposits, making your machine clean and fresh.
Citric Acid Solutions
Using a citric acid solution is another eco-friendly descaling choice. Mix a few tablespoons of citric acid powder with water. Then, run the solution through a normal wash cycle. The citric acid will break down the limescale, improving your machine’s efficiency.
Baking Soda Methods
- Create a paste by mixing baking soda and water. Use a damp cloth to scrub the affected areas of your washing machine.
- Or, add a cup of baking soda to the detergent dispenser. Run a normal wash cycle to neutralise and remove limescale.
These household remedies are a simple and eco-friendly way to remove limescale from your washing machine. They don’t require harsh chemicals. By using these natural methods regularly, you can keep your appliance working well.
